Canon SD970 IS vs Panasonic FX78 Physical Comparison
In case you're going to carry your camera frequently, you have to think about its weight and size. The Canon SD970 IS has got external measurements of 96mm x 57mm x 26mm (3.8" x 2.2" x 1.0") accompanied by a weight of 160 grams (0.35 lbs) and the Panasonic FX78 has specifications of 100mm x 55mm x 21mm (3.9" x 2.2" x 0.8") and a weight of 142 grams (0.31 lbs).

Canon SD970 IS vs Panasonic FX78 Sensor Comparison
Typically, it is hard to visualize the difference between sensor sizing only by reviewing technical specs. The photograph here might provide you a more clear sense of the sensor sizing in the SD970 IS and FX78.
As you can tell, the two cameras have the same sensor dimensions and the identical megapixels therefore you can expect similar quality of pictures but you need to take the age of the products into consideration. The older SD970 IS is going to be disadvantaged in sensor technology.
